Blue Jackets' Bobrovsky to miss at least another 2 games

The Columbus Blue Jackets will be without their No. 1 netminder for at least another two games.

Sergei Bobrovsky was returned to injured reserve retroactive to Dec. 31 after aggravating his groin injury, meaning he won't be eligible until after Jan. 6.

The Blue Jackets take on the Washington Capitals on Saturday and the Minnesota Wild on Tuesday before Bobrovsky can be reactivated.

They will then start a home-and-home with the Carolina Hurricanes on Jan. 8.
